3-17-109. Restrictions on purchase of tickets, shares, chances, or similar records Restrictions on prizes and awards.

(a)  No ticket, share, chance or similar record shall be purchased by and no prize or award shall be paid to:

     (1)  Any member of the board of directors of a 501(c)(3) organization authorized by the general assembly to operate an annual event for such organization;

     (2)  Any officer or employee of a 501(c)(3) organization authorized by the general assembly to operate an annual event for such organization;

     (3)  Any member of the immediate family of any person described in subdivisions (a)(1) or (a)(2) residing as a member of the same household in the principal place of residence of any such person;

     (4)  Any member of the general assembly during such member's term of office as a member of the general assembly; or

     (5)  The secretary or any employee of the secretary during the secretary's term of office and such employee's term of employment with the secretary.

(b)  No ticket, share, chance or similar record for any specific authorized annual event shall be purchased by, and no prize or award shall be paid to:

     (1)  Any person providing printing services, telephone services and any records, devices or other gaming related supplies to conduct such specific authorized annual event;

     (2)  Any officer, employee, agent or subcontractor of any person described in subdivision (b)(1); or

     (3)  Any member of the immediate family of any person described in subdivisions (b)(1) or (b)(2) residing as a member of the same household in the principal place of residence of any such person.

(c)  For the purposes of this section, “immediate family” means a spouse, child, step-child, brother, sister, son-in-law, daughter-in-law, parent or grandparent.

(d)  No ticket, share, chance or similar record for any specific authorized annual event shall be purchased by, and no prize or award shall be paid to, any individual providing prizes or any member of the immediate family of any individual providing prizes residing as a member of the same household in the principal place of residence of such individual.

[Acts 2004, ch. 476, § 2; 2005, ch. 207, §§ 19, 20.]
